IMPORTANT STATE SPECIFIC DISCLOSURES AND CONSENT LANGUAGE
The following specific disclosures and consent language are required by certain state law. Please read the disclosures or consent language below applicable to the state for which your policy is issued.
GEORGIA:
For policyholders of the state of Georgia who have elected to receive all mailings and communications electronically, you hereby agree as follows: I AGREE TO RECEIVE ALL MAILINGS AND COMMUNICATIONS ELECTRONICALLY. SUCH ELECTRONIC MAILING OR COMMUNICATIONS MAY EVEN INCLUDE CANCELLATION OR NONRENEWAL NOTICES.
TENNESSEE and KENTUCKY:
The policyholder who elects to allow for selected policy documents, available notices, and communications to be sent to the electronic mail address provided by the policyholder should be aware that the election operates as consent by the policyholder for notices to be sent electronically, which may include notice of nonrenewal and cancellation. Therefore, the policyholder should be diligent in updating the electronic mail address provided to the insurer in the event that the address should change.
MISSOURI RESIDENTS:
Missouri law requires that you be specifically advised that this Disclosure and Consent applies to Renewal Offers under Missouri Statutes §379.118. No further state-specific notices are provided herein.
